Starting a jewelry business combines creativity with entrepreneurship. Whether you’re a budding designer or an experienced craftsman, launching your own brand is a rewarding journey. Here are the crucial first steps to ensure your jewelry business sets off on the right foot.
What Are the First Steps to Starting Your Own Jewelry Business?
Understanding the market is the foundation of a successful business.
- Identify Your Niche: What kind of jewelry are you passionate about? High-end, everyday wear, or specialty items like bridal?
- Analyze Competitors: Look at what others are doing. What can you offer that’s different or better?
- Target Audience: Who will buy your jewelry? Understanding your potential customers’ preferences and buying habits is key.

A detailed business plan guides your strategy and attracts investors.
- Outline Your Goals: What do you aim to achieve in the first year?
- Budgeting: Include startup costs, materials, marketing, and other expenses.
- Pricing Strategy: Price your pieces to cover costs and generate profit while remaining attractive to customers.

Ensure your business is legally compliant to avoid any future troubles.
- Register Your Business: Depending on your location, this might include registering as an LLC, sole proprietorship, or another structure.
- Obtain Licenses and Permits: Check local and state requirements for running a jewelry business.
- Trademark Protection: Consider protecting your brand name and logo with a trademark.
